Lisa is an author, keynote speaker, professor, and leading figure in the American nonprofit sector.  Founder of The Institute of Transformational Philanthropy, she is an internationally recognized expert on fundraising, charitable giving, and making personal and professional transformational change.  Lisa’s conviction that anyone can be an agent for universal positive change by Making A Difference® in their own life has made her a prominent guest contributor to magazines, news outlets, radio and TV programs, and a highly sought-after keynote speaker delivering tools for goal achievement and maintaining a healthy work/life balance full of “happiness and joy.” In addition to consulting work with clients ranging from Fortune 500’s and major international charities to local community-based nonprofits, Lisa has served as an adjunct faculty member at Chicago’s Northwestern University, DePaul University, and North Park University, teaching the next generation of change agents how to make a difference in their life, their community, and the world.
